Thursday, February 22, 1923

A good day. Ben plowed some. Jim went to Renan and Strait Stone hunting plow points. Ben went to Jesse Hutchersons for gas. Has run the engine all the evening. Irvin Harvey was here tonight. He said that his mother eat at the table. Charley?] Harvey went to [Thomas?] to put in a radio. I went to sleep. I am sorry that I spilt ink in my book. The Ladies Ade society met at Mr. Edmonds this evening. There was some cars passed here. Nellie was invited but would not go. She cut out some sewing.

Thursday, October 4, 1923

A good day. Ben and John Ward plowed. Jim set up corn by him self. Evylin washed. Nellie nursed. I got dinner and churned. The children went to school. Late this evening Ben and I and three childred went to Strait Stone. We had got out of several things and had to have them. Ben and Henry and George Blair and Lawson Emerson has gone hunting tonight. Mrs Carr is here tonight. We are glad to have her as log as she will stay.

Saturday, October 13, 1923

A good day. I am at Reynols this morning. Christina brough me home this morning. Found them all well. I milked after I come home. I churned and got dinner. Jim stripped tobacco. Henry rolled wheat land a while. Ben shod the horses. Mr. Booker and two children and Miss Louease[?] Booker come this evening. I was glad that they come. Miss Booker played on the piano a little. Ben and the three children went to Rob Hubbands this evening and will stay all night. They carried the dog with then. Ben wanted to go hunting. Henry went to Strait Stone. I hope nothing bad will happen to him.

Thursday, November 1, 1923

A colde morning. A killing frost. The men stripped tobacco all day. The children went to school. Edna went to Kate Harveys to stay tonight. I hope she may have a good time. Mr Short brought some beef here today. I bought 60 pounds at 12 cts.

Letia washed today for me.

Fletcher Car sent Ben a box of chestnuts. They are very nice. I have not felt so well today. Was up two late last night. Mabel went to sleep today. Ben has gone hunting tonight.
